Injured pedestrian in stable condition after being struck by driver in West Hollywood

According to a recent article from NBC Los Angeles, there was an early morning pedestrian-car collision in West Hollywood at the intersection of Harper Avenue and Sunset Boulevard, leaving the pedestrian injured.

Per the article, the accident happened just after 3:00 a.m. when the pedestrian attempted to cross the street in an unmarked crosswalk.

A vehicle proceeded to hit the victim before authorities arrived at the scene of the accident.

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department responded to the collision and afterwards the pedestrian was transported to a hospital in stable condition.

Furthermore, the driver was also taken to a hospital under police watch.  Sources cited that the driver was arrested under the suspicion of DUI.

Currently, the crash remains under investigation and further details will be reported once the investigation is over.
